expediency

英 /ɪk'spi:dɪənsɪ/ 美 /ɪkˈspidiənsi/
★★★★中高频词

中文释义

n.适宜,方便,合算,利己

expediency的英语例句

  1. It was difficult to strike the right balance between justice and expediency.

    在公正与私利之间很难两全.

  2. This was a matter less of morals than of expediency.

    此举只是权宜之计,不关乎道德问题。

  3. The government is torn between principle and expediency.

    政府在原则与权宜之间难于抉择.
